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16 199 14725
074502658 58856073
074502658 58856073
347189 06 237 43 68607
All about undefined
Interested in learning more?
074502658 58856073
347189 06 237 43 68607
See more
5577 52019 43777103879
79958 956 240692 76291127 97495
See more
099106099 95 85
7667878 151 5384 46188268
See more